在Vue.js框架中,render函数是一个强大且灵活的机制,允许我们以编程的方式创建虚拟DOM节点。它通常被看作是Vue模板的替代方案,尤其是在需要更高程度动态渲染时。本文将带你了解render函数的基本使用方法。 首先,我们需要理解render函数的基本概念。在Vue中,每一个组件都有一个render函数,它的职责就是返回虚拟节点(VNode)。虚拟节点是真实DOM节点的一个轻量级JavaScript对象表示。当Vue需要渲染组件时,它会调用这个函数,并将返回的VNode转换为真实的DOM节点。 render函数的使用非常简单,下面是一个基本示例: new Vue({ el: '#app', render: function (createElement) { return createElement('div', 'Hello World!'); } }); 在上面的代码中,我们创建了一个新的Vue实例,并指定了一个render函数。这个函数接收一个名为createElement的参数,它是一个用于创建虚拟节点的函数。 createElement函数可以接收三个参数,分别是:标签名、数据对象和子节点。其中数据对象是可选的,包含了像属性、样式、事件等;子节点可以是虚拟节点数组,或者是字符串,表示该标签的文本内容。 当我们需要在render函数中进行条件判断或者循环时,就可以发挥它的强大之处了。比如: new Vue({ el: '#app', data: { items: ['Item1', 'Item2', 'Item3'] }, render: function (createElement) { var listItems = this.items.map(function (item) { return createElement('li', item); }); return createElement('ul', listItems); } }); 在这个例子中,我们根据data中的items数组动态创建了列表项。 总结,render函数是Vue.js中用于创建虚拟DOM的一种高级方法,它提供了完全的程序化渲染能力,让我们可以灵活地构建复杂的视图结构。通过掌握它,我们可以更好地发挥Vue.js的潜力,编写更高效的代码。
render函数怎么使用
最佳答案
大家都在看
发布时间:2024-12-14
在Vue.js框架中,生命周期函数是一系列钩子函数,它们在组件的创建、更新和销毁等不同阶段被自动调用。了解并合理利用这些生命周期函数,可以在组件的不同阶段执行特定的代码,从而更好地控制组件的行为。本文将详细介绍Vue中如何调用生命周期函数。。
发布时间:2024-12-14
Vue.js作为一款流行的前端框架,其提供了丰富的功能以帮助开发者构建界面。其中,render函数是一个强大且经常被忽视的部分。本文将带你深入了解Vue中的render函数究竟做了什么。render函数是Vue实例的一个选项,它的主要职责。
发布时间:2024-12-14
Vue.js 是一个流行的前端JavaScript框架,它提供了一套丰富的指令来简化DOM操作。在处理列表渲染时,Vue的迭代数据指令 v-for 无疑是最为关键的。本文将详细介绍 v-for 指令的用法。简而言之,v-for 指令用于基。
发布时间:2024-12-14
在Vue.js框架中,组件的data属性必须是一个函数,这并非是一个武断的规定,而是基于Vue的响应式原理和组件复用性考虑的。本文将详细解释这一设计理念。首先,我们需要理解Vue的响应式系统是如何工作的。Vue会观察data对象的所有属性。
发布时间:2024-12-14
在Vue.js框架中,组件的data属性被设计为一个函数,而非对象。这一设计哲学初看可能让人困惑,但实际上,它背后蕴含着深刻的原理和优势。首先,我们需要明白Vue组件的一个核心概念:组件是可复用的Vue实例。这意味着,同一个组件可以在多个。
发布时间:2024-12-14
在Vue.js开发过程中,我们经常会遇到需要在事件处理函数中传递参数的情况。当你需要在方法中同时使用事件对象$event和其他参数时,如何正确地处理它们呢?本文将详细介绍Vue中函数带参数时如何使用$event。总结来说,Vue中处理函数。
发布时间:2024-12-14
Vue.js作为一款流行的前端框架,其提供了丰富的功能以帮助开发者构建界面。其中,render函数是一个强大且经常被忽视的部分。本文将带你深入了解Vue中的render函数究竟做了什么。render函数是Vue实例的一个选项,它的主要职责。
发布时间:2024-12-03
在Vue.js框架中,render函数是一个非常重要的概念。它提供了一种编程的方式来创建虚拟DOM,从而提高了应用的性能和灵活性。本文将带你详细了解什么是render函数,以及它的工作原理和实际应用。简单来说,render函数是一个返回虚。
发布时间:2024-11-19
在Vue.js框架中,渲染函数是一个重要的概念,它允许我们自定义组件的渲染行为。渲染函数命令则是Vue提供的一组特定方法,用于在渲染函数中创建和操作虚拟DOM。本文将总结渲染函数命令的概念,并详细探讨其使用方法。总结来说,渲染函数命令在V。
发布时间:2024-12-14
Vue.js作为一款流行的前端框架,其提供了丰富的功能以帮助开发者构建界面。其中,render函数是一个强大且经常被忽视的部分。本文将带你深入了解Vue中的render函数究竟做了什么。render函数是Vue实例的一个选项,它的主要职责。
发布时间:2024-12-03
在计算机图形学和前端开发中,Render函数扮演着重要的角色。本文将带你了解什么是Render函数,以及它的具体用途。简而言之,Render函数主要负责图形渲染工作,即将数据转换成图像并显示在屏幕上。在不同的编程语境中,Render函数的。
发布时间:2024-12-03
在Vue.js框架中,render函数是一个非常重要的概念。它提供了一种编程的方式来创建虚拟DOM,从而提高了应用的性能和灵活性。本文将带你详细了解什么是render函数,以及它的工作原理和实际应用。简单来说,render函数是一个返回虚。
发布时间:2024-12-10 02:24
在留仙大道与沙河西路交汇处南600米左右(沙河西路)上。公交线路:19路,全程约4.7公里1、从西丽地铁站-A口步行约780米,到达西丽社区站2、乘坐19路,经过7站, 到达桃源村站(也可乘坐b710路)。
发布时间:2024-12-16 00:18
有从贵阳直抄达到镇远的袭火车,至于车次,你可以在网上查查车次。如果你只是玩两天的话,在镇远城区玩玩就可以了,可以考虑去青龙洞、苗疆长城这些的。如果是两天以上的话,你就可以玩更多的,现在天气很热,你可以去高过河、铁溪这些。。
发布时间:2024-10-30 21:59
如果是在吃饭以后洗澡的话自然是对于自己的身体非常不好的,因为这样的话就会导致自己全身上下的血管都受到热气的刺激,使得血液流动速度变得加快,如果是本来就患有低。
发布时间:2024-11-03 19:36
现在有许多女性朋友们的脸上毛孔都是十分的粗壮,大的都可以“栽秧”了。而对于于这类状况,令人看起来一直填满着苦恼。尤其是当鼻尖的地区出現黑头粉刺的情况下令人觉。
发布时间:2024-10-30 13:43
最近有很多人,尤其是一些女性朋友都在追求各种各样瘦腰最有效的方法,其实瘦腰并没有最有效和最没有效的之分,适合我们自己的减肥方法才能够达到更好的瘦腰效果,所以。
发布时间:2024-12-14 06:13
写的韩国首尔自由行攻略,希望对你有帮助。一、机场1、通讯联络:如果呆的时间长,又想和家人联系,那就可以到机场的柜台借一部手机,凭护照可借,退还的时候用信用卡结账。基本上中国的手机在韩国不通用,就算能用手机费也巨贵,还是在机场借比较便宜。2。
发布时间:2024-12-16 13:34
我回答别人的,你参考下。我把我们前段时间出行线路给你说一下,你参考下。今年大学毕业,所以和同学去毕业旅行7.2 下午西安到宝鸡(我家)坐大巴7.3 早上K861宝鸡到兰州(票价72,西安出发93),六七个小时就到了,先找宾馆,我们住白银。
发布时间:2024-09-13 08:30
1、缠足开始于北宋后期,兴起于南宋。2、根据高洪兴《缠足史》考证众多史料证明,缠足起源于北宋,缠足风俗兴起于南宋。3、缠足始于五代之说,源自南唐李后主的舞女窅娘,美丽多才,能歌善舞,李后主专门制作了高六尺的金莲,用珠宝绸带缨络装饰。